    Re the bank charges, head over to the bank charge reclaim board - I would be pretty sure that because you have lost your job and taken a big cut in income, you would count as being "in financial hardship" and the banks have to look at your claim before the court case goes through.

    Have a read through that part of the site, because people have reported getting their charges back in quite a short amount of time, so you could get some money back there.

    You will have black marks on your credit file now because of the missing payments etc - check out your credit file to make sure everything is correct.

    Speak to CCCS or do their debt remedy online, they will talk you through your options - it is clear that the income is not going to cover the outgoings, even when you start the better job, so you must come to reasonable arrangements with your creditors in order to avoid problems going forward. Ring CCCS as soon as you can - they are free and not going to judge you - they are spoken of very highly here.
